It took me from 2007 to the present to learn what I am going to share with you.  And this is fundamental to understanding what it means to be a Christian.

Salvation is a work of God.

Humans are not capable of saving themselves.  Humans do not think they need saving. Despite of the ever present hole we feel in our heart that tells us something is missing, that something is wrong, it does’t occur to us that we are separated from God.  Nothing fills that hole either.  Trust me, I have tried.  There is not enough adventure to satisfy that missing piece.   There isn’t enough sex, food, money, material belongings, or vacations that can touch that hole in our soul.  Still, we go out of our way to fill it, thinking that the next adventure will do the trick.  We become objective junkies of whatever it is we pursue to fill that hole; yet nothing satisfies.

Somehow, someway, because it is not God’s will that anyone should perish, you hear the gospel message.  You learn that we are sinful creatures.  You learn that your best efforts will never please God.  You learn that the wages of sin is death.  But, while you were still enemies of God, He sent Jesus as His only begotten Son, to die in your place for that sin.  And if you believe in your heart that Jesus did this for you, and if you confess with your mouth that his resurrection was proof that he has the right and authority to bring the dead to life, then you are saved.

Before, you were already dead because of sin.  Now, you have eternal life  because of Christ Jesus.

You didn’t do this by your own power.  You were going along, pursuing anything that would fill that hole in your soul.  It was God that drew you to the right place at the right time.   There really was NOTHING AT ALL you could have done on your own to get to this place. (Titus 3:5).  God draws us to Himself.  Humans have no desire to be there.  All we know is that something is missing, and it takes God to show you what it is.

What you received is faith, so that you can believe.  That too is a gift from God, and not something you already have (Ephesians 2:1-5, 8).   And here is where I get back on track.

REAL faith , saving faith, is neither defective or short-lived.  REAL FAITH endures forever (Phil 1:6 & Hebrews 11).  God gave you that gift of real faith.  It never dies if it is real.

In Ephesians 2:10, we learn that we are saved and fully justified BEFORE our faith ever produces a single righteous work.  It is never the other way around.  You are incapable of doing ANYTHING righteous until after you are saved and fully justified.  Then you cannot produce on your own, but only produce by the will of the Holy Spirit working in you.

This gets us to the Object of our Salvation.  The object of faith.  The object in our faith is first, last, and always Jesus Christ HIMSELF.  A creed, acknowledgment, or some sort of promise is NOT salvation.  Faith in Jesus Christ as Lord AND Savior IS salvation.  It is impossible to separate the two; Lordship and Salvation.   It is impossible to please God without it, either.  You can go and do all the works you want, but if it was not driven by the Holy Spirit, out of your love for Jesus Christ, you just wasted your time thinking that you have curried favor with God.

FAITH involves a personal commitment to Christ.  (II Corinthians 5:15).  Merely acknowledging that Christ exists is not being saved.  Going to a church does not mean you will be saved, either.  Being a deacon or a Sunday school teacher does not mean you are saved.  Saved people will do these things, but we know that it is because the Lord has driven us to do it, and we have responded out of our love of Christ to get it done.  We acknowledge that we do not have the power to do this on our own, but that God gives us the power to do it.

Works will happen if you are committed to Christ as your lord.  If you have given your being to serve Christ.  Works, however do not make you saved.

Simply acknowledging Jesus doesn’t get you saved.  To repent because of your sin IS to have a change of heart.  Faith and Repentance are concurrent. (Acts 2:38; 17:30; 20:21; 2 Peter 3:9)  You do not see the need to repent until God has drawn you in, and until you receive the faith to see the need for repentance.  The two happen at the same time.  So check if you have ever repented.  That is your first clue.

Repentance is not a work, either.  It is an act of GRACE.  It is by the grace of God that you are drawn to Jesus.  It is by the grace of god that you realize the weight of your sin against God.  It is an act of Grace that you are able to see what Jesus did on your behalf to take away your sin.  It is an act of the grace of God that led you to repent, to turn around and follow Christ.

You will hear Jesus’s voice IF this is what has happened to you, and in you.  You WILL follow Jesus Christ out of your love for him.  Salvation is an act of Grace, and committing to Christ is not something you can do on your own, but only through the Grace of God.  (Acts 11:18; 2 Timothy 2:25)

Repentance will change your heart.  Repentance will change the way you behave. Repentance will change your priorities.  Repentance will lead you to a strong desire to please the Lord, Jesus Christ.  Repentance, genuine repentance, means you will no longer desire to do the things you used to do.  (Luke 3:8, Acts 26:18-20).  Repentance is turning from sin. (Acts 3:19;  Luke 24:47).

SALVATION IS NOT JUST A TICKET TO HEAVEN!

We read in Romans 6:23 that eternal life is the “gift of God”.  This gift also includes everything that it means to be a Christian.  It means to stop what you are doing and serve Him.  It includes every aspect of your life.  It includes all that is considered godly.  (2 Peter 1:3;  Romans 6:23; Romans 8:32)
